Job description

Epsilon Systems is seeking a full time Project Manager III for the Jacksonville, FL office.

Summary: The Project Manager III is the onsite project primary point-of-contact. With full authority, accountability and responsibility, this position manages all aspects of assigned ship maintenance, modernization and repair projects.

Duties And Responsibilities
  • Plans, estimates, negotiates, manages work execution, and reconciles final billings on assigned projects. As the top decision maker on the project, resolves any internal issues that arise over the productive and safe management of the project. Leads the post-project review to capture lessons learned which are applicable to future projects.
  • Meets or exceeds customers’ expectations for quality, productivity and safety on projects, and works with the customer to facilitate any changes in project scope and cost. Resolves issues on a day-to-day basis with customers, owners, and other project stakeholders.
  • Represents the company fairly and consistently when interacting with customers.
  • Works closely with the Estimating Department to develop estimates for regional work as needed.
  • Interprets specifications, plans project sequencing and coordinates the various phases of the project to prevent delays and avoid rework. Ensures that change order requests and condition found reports (CFRs) are properly written, and approves them before submittal to the customer.
  • Confers with supervision to resolve problems and to improve company processes and procedures.
  • Plans, coordinates and directs production activities for assigned projects. Through subordinate supervision.
  • Monitors job progress to ensure that manpower utilization and allocation meets job requirements and bid expectation.
  • Oversees and coordinates the operations of the assigned worksite location.
  • Establishes and maintains effective working relationships with vendors, customers, and
  • Identifies, assesses and analyzes any risk(s) and/or issues that may compromise the successful completion of the project, and develop plans and actions that will remove or minimize risk.
  • Must be willing to travel and manage ship repair availabilities in remote locations including OCONUS locations..
  • Identifies changes in work scope to ensure appropriate planning measures are being taken including the customers inputs for reassessing, renegotiating, and amending the scope of work, schedules and budgets.
  • Other duties necessary to complete assigned project(s) within time and budget constraints.
  • Ability to obtain access to military and government installations worldwide.
Required Background And Education
  • Bachelor’s Degree (BS)
  • Five years’ Project Management experience associated with ship maintenance, modernization, construction and repair.
  • Ten years’ managerial or supervisory experience in engineering projects involving modernization, maintenance, installation, repair or testing of naval ship HM&E or electronic systems/ equipment.
Preferred Background And Education
  • Bachelor’s Degree (BS) in Engineering or Naval Architecture or a technical discipline associated with ship maintenance, modernization, construction and repair; preferred degrees include: Marine Engineering, Shipyard Management and Naval Architecture from an accredited college or university/ or equivalent experience.
  • Current security clearance (SECRET) or the ability to obtain one.
  • Pursuant to the various government contractual requirements, all applicants must be U.S. Citizens.
Supervisory Requirements
  • This position manages the execution of projects and is directly responsible for it’s on time execution.

Coordinates with customer personnel and works with them to include their needs in the daily/weekly/project plans and milestones. Directly responsible for management and oversight of subcontractor performance on the ship or in the shop. Works to insure the subcontractor is included in all project matters that directly effects their work schedule.

Knowledge of: The PM should have demonstrated knowledge of Navy organizations including: Naval Sea Systems (NAVSEA) Command, Naval Surface Warfare Center (NSWC), naval shipyard, Regional Maintenance Centers, and Type Commanders (TYCOMs), shipyard operations, ship systems and particularly how they interact. Additional knowledge in construction/repair sequencing desired.

Ability to: Influence the profitability of the project through schedule adherence, reprioritization and cost reduction; influence and lead others in successful project execution; mentor others by modeling respectful behaviors; apply a systems approach to work planning and execution; apply financial expertise in accomplishing assigned projects; Effectively communicate orally and in writing with diverse groups such as customers and vendors, handle multiple priorities with independence and good judgment.

Skill in: leadership skills including conflict resolution, real-time decision making, high performance expectations and inspiring employees to meet them; developing scope change estimates; interpreting and applying complex requirements both in the accomplishment of the work.

ADA & Work Environment: The physical demands for this position are light to moderate. May require some lifting or assistance with heavy equipment. Position is required to stand for extensive periods of time, in extreme internal/external climates. Must also be able to work long hours, travel via various modes of transportation, and work any day of the week at any time of the day as required to meet customer needs, business objectives and to achieve delivery of service deadlines. The work environment for this job is demanding and potentially hazardous due to work on or inside ships as well as travel around ship repair yards.
